The Power of Free: Nike Training Club and FitOn
For those just beginning their journey or those who prefer to keep their budget focused on high-quality nutrition, the world of free apps is surprisingly robust. At the top of this list is the Nike Training Club (NTC). Once a paid service, Nike made the entire platform free to support global wellness, and it remains one of the most professional offerings available.
NTC offers a mix of "whiteboard" workouts—where you see a list of exercises and move at your own pace—and follow-along video classes. The production value is incredible, and the trainers are top-tier. You can filter by muscle group, equipment, and duration, making it highly versatile for a busy lifestyle. It’s an excellent choice for someone who wants to feel like they have a personal trainer in their pocket without the monthly fee.
Another standout in the free category is FitOn. While it has a premium tier for music and personalized meal plans, the vast majority of its workout library is free. FitOn excels at variety. You can jump from a HIIT session to a Pilates class to a guided meditation in the same afternoon. For many in our community who value adventure and variety, FitOn provides the flexibility to match your workout to your mood. Strength and Muscle Building: Centr and DPFit
If your primary goal is to build strength and increase lean muscle mass from home, you need an app that emphasizes resistance training. Centr, the app developed by Chris Hemsworth and his team of experts, is widely considered the gold standard for a holistic strength-based approach. It isn't just about "looking like Thor"; it’s about functional movement, longevity, and mental fortitude.
Centr provides structured programs that include strength training, HIIT, and even "MMA-inspired" workouts. What sets it apart is the integration of meal plans and mindfulness. It understands that you can’t out-train a poor diet or a stressed-out mind. Specialized Training: Sweat and Apple Fitness Plus
Sometimes the "best" app is the one that speaks directly to your demographic or your existing technology. The Sweat app, co-founded by Kayla Itsines, has built a massive global community focused primarily on women’s fitness. It began with the "Bikini Body Guides" (BBG) and has expanded into a comprehensive platform covering everything from post-pregnancy fitness to powerbuilding.
Sweat is unique because it offers highly structured 12-week programs. This predictability helps many users stay on track. The workouts are often circuit-based, focusing on high-volume movements that improve cardiovascular health and muscle tone simultaneously. On the other hand, if you are an iPhone user, Apple Fitness Plus offers a level of integration that is hard to beat. If you own an Apple Watch, your heart rate and calorie burn appear in real-time on your screen (whether that’s an iPad, Apple TV, or iPhone). The trainers are diverse, and the music is curated from Apple Music, making the sessions feel like a high-end boutique fitness class. It’s an ideal option for those who want a "set it and forget it" experience where the technology does all the tracking for them.
High Intensity and Efficiency: FitnessBlender and Seven
We know that for many of you, time is the biggest obstacle. You might only have 15 or 20 minutes between meetings or after the kids go to bed. In these scenarios, high-intensity interval training (HIIT) is your best friend. FitnessBlender, a YouTube-based platform with a dedicated website, has been a leader in this space for over a decade. Their "no-frills" approach—often filmed against a plain white background—focuses entirely on the quality of the movement.
FitnessBlender offers thousands of free workouts, many of which require zero equipment. Their "Bodyweight Only" HIIT sessions are legendary for their efficiency. Overcoming Common Home Workout Obstacles
Even with the best app, staying consistent at home presents unique challenges. The most common obstacles are distractions, lack of space, and the absence of social accountability. To overcome distractions, we recommend "temple-building"—designating a specific spot in your home that is only for exercise. Even if it’s just a yoga mat in the corner of the bedroom, that space becomes a psychological trigger for your brain to switch into "work mode."
If space is an issue, look for apps that specifically offer "small space" or "no equipment" filters. Many of the apps we’ve discussed, like Nike Training Club and FitnessBlender, have specific categories for this. As for accountability, many of these platforms have social feeds where you can connect with other users. However, we believe the best accountability comes from how you feel. When you are properly fueled and hydrated, the "high" you get from a workout is its own reward.
If you find your motivation flagging, try changing your environment. Take your tablet or phone outside to a park or onto your balcony.
